Acting
Born 1999-03-08
Long Island, New York, USA
Popular credits
Law Abiding Citizen
Denise Rice
The Good Wife
Sarah
An Invisible Sign
Rita Williams
Life on Mars
Lullaby Girl
Keisha
The Nickelodeon Mega Music Fest
Piano Player